hipKey Proximity Alarm for iPhone and iPad

If you've ever lost your keys or your iPhone, the hipKey is for you. Once you've paired it with your iDevice via Bluetooth, you open up the free companion app and set up a geofence range between 2-50 meters. The OCDock

The cleverly-named OCDock is an iPhone dock that is designed to reduce clutter and cables. It works by sitting against the foot of your Apple display or iMac, held with a piece of ultra-thin, re-usable tape. Not Sent From My iPhone

Sometimes even when sending a card it is still sent from your iPhone. This fun card makes it clear that it was sent and written sans-technology. The card is 4.25 inches by 5.5 inches, printed on heavy card stock, and is blank inside.
